What Is Drift Diving?

One of the biggest misconceptions about drift diving is that you're constantly swimming against the current.

In reality, it's often the exact opposite.

A drift dive is exactly what it sounds like. Instead of swimming from one point to another, you allow the natural movement of the water to carry you along the reef. Think of it like floating down a scenic river. Rather than spending the dive kicking from one attraction to the next, you relax, maintain good buoyancy, and let the reef come to you.

Some drift dives have only a gentle current that's barely noticeable. Others move much faster and make you feel like you're flying over the reef. Every dive is a little different, which is one of the reasons I love them so much.

When everything comes together, drift diving almost feels effortless.

Why Do Currents Exist?

Before we talk about diving in current, it helps to understand what a current actually is.

At its simplest, an ocean current is the movement of seawater from one place to another. Some currents are large and persistent, moving water across entire ocean basins, while others are local and may change in strength or direction throughout the day. The ocean is constantly in motion, and currents are a normal part of that system.

There isn't one single cause of ocean currents. Wind, tides, and differences in water density caused by temperature and salinity are major drivers of ocean circulation. On larger scales, Earth's rotation influences the direction of moving water through the Coriolis effect. Local features such as coastlines, channels, and seafloor topography can also redirect or concentrate moving water, sometimes producing much stronger currents.

For divers, tidal currents can be especially important. Tides are driven primarily by the gravitational interactions of the Moon, Sun, and Earth. The resulting tidal cycle involves both changes in water level and horizontal movement of water.

An incoming tidal current, generally moving toward shore or into a bay or estuary, is called a flood current. An outgoing tidal current, generally moving toward the sea, is called an ebb current. Between flood and ebb, the tidal current may become very weak before changing direction. This period is called slack water.

One important distinction for divers is that slack water does not necessarily occur at exactly the same time as high or low tide. Tide predictions tell us about changes in water level, while tidal-current predictions tell us about the expected speed and direction of tidal water movement. The timing and relationship between the two vary by location.

That means a tide table alone does not necessarily tell you when the current will be weakest at a particular dive site. When current matters to a dive plan, local tidal-current predictions, site knowledge, weather conditions, and guidance from experienced local operators are much more useful than simply looking for the time of high or low tide.

The Underwater Landscape Changes Everything

Once water is moving, the shape of the underwater environment can dramatically change how that current behaves.

Think about water flowing toward an island, reef or pinnacle. The structure may not have created the current, but the water now has to move around it. Funnel that water through a narrow channel and the current can accelerate. A wall or reef can redirect the flow, while the protected side of the same structure may have much calmer water.

That's why you can be perfectly comfortable on one part of a dive site, swim around a corner and suddenly think, well, hello current.

Currents aren't always horizontal either. Divers can encounter downwellings, where water is deflected downward, and upwellings, where deeper water rises toward the surface. These conditions behave very differently from a nice, steady drift and require appropriate training, planning and awareness.

Current Isn't Good or Bad

One of the most important things I tell students is that current itself isn't inherently good or bad, but not every current is appropriate for every diver or every dive.

Current is another environmental condition we need to understand, just like visibility, water temperature or waves. It can also be incredibly important to the ecosystems we love diving. Moving water transports nutrients, oxygen and heat, and areas influenced by currents can support incredibly productive marine environments.

The goal isn't to become strong enough to overpower the ocean. Fighting current can quickly increase your workload, gas consumption and fatigue. Good current diving is about understanding the conditions, knowing your limits, listening to the local dive briefing and learning how to work with the water instead of against it.

Why Marine Life Loves Current

Have you ever noticed that some of the world's most famous dive sites also happen to have current?

That's not a coincidence.

Current brings life.

Moving water carries plankton, nutrients, and oxygen across the reef. Soft corals extend their polyps to capture food drifting by. Schools of fish gather where feeding is easiest. Larger predators know exactly where to find those schools of fish, and before long the entire reef becomes incredibly active.

Some of the most spectacular dives I've ever done had noticeable current.

Palau's famous Blue Corner is known for its incredible shark encounters because current concentrates marine life along the reef. Komodo's channels are famous for manta rays, reef sharks, turtles, and enormous schools of fish that thrive in moving water. Cozumel's reefs remain healthy and vibrant thanks in large part to the steady current that constantly refreshes them.

Buoyancy Is Your Best Friend

If there's one skill that will make you a better drift diver, it's buoyancy.

When your buoyancy is dialed in, drift diving becomes remarkably easy. Instead of constantly kicking to stay off the reef or making large adjustments with your BCD, you simply hover in the water column while the current carries you along. Small corrections become all you need.

One thing I see newer divers do all the time is respond to current by kicking harder.

Usually, that just makes things worse.

Faster finning increases your breathing rate, burns through your gas more quickly, and often throws off your trim. Instead, slow down. Relax your body. Focus on long, controlled breaths and allow your breathing to make small adjustments to your position in the water.

Another habit that makes a huge difference is maintaining a good horizontal trim position. A streamlined diver creates less drag than someone swimming upright, making it much easier to move efficiently through the water.

As an instructor, I've found that divers who spend time improving their buoyancy become more comfortable in current almost immediately. Once you're no longer thinking about staying at the right depth, you're free to enjoy everything happening around you.

Learning to Read the Ocean

One of the things I enjoy most about drift diving is that it teaches you to pay attention.

Long before you giant stride into the water, the ocean is already giving you clues about what to expect.

Watch the surface while the boat is getting into position. Notice which direction it's drifting. Pay attention to ripples, waves, or areas where the water suddenly changes texture. Those small observations can tell you a lot about what's happening below the surface.

Once you're underwater, keep looking around.

Soft corals usually lean into the current. Schools of fish often face the flow while barely moving at all. Even your bubbles provide useful information, showing you how the water is moving as they rise toward the surface.

One of the best pieces of advice I ever received was to stop trying to predict the ocean and start observing it instead.

The more dives you do in current, the more those little clues begin to stand out. Before long, you'll find yourself reading the water almost without thinking about it.

Finning Smarter

One of the easiest ways to become more comfortable in current is to think about how you're finning.

Many divers instinctively kick harder the moment they feel current. Usually, that just burns through your air without accomplishing much. Instead, focus on slow, controlled fin kicks that keep you streamlined and moving efficiently through the water.

If you're trying to keep pace with your group, resist the temptation to sprint. A relaxed, steady kick is almost always more effective than short bursts of speed. If you're constantly breathing hard, that's usually a sign to slow down, relax, and reassess what the current is doing rather than trying to overpower it.

Some of my favorite drift dives have included long stretches where I barely kicked at all. Good buoyancy, a streamlined position, and the natural movement of the water did most of the work for me.

Stay Streamlined

Current has a way of finding anything that creates drag.

Before every drift dive, I take a quick look at my gear. Is my alternate air source clipped in? Are my gauges secure? Is my camera tucked in close? Little things that don't seem important on a calm dive can become surprisingly noticeable once the water starts moving.

Your body position matters just as much.

A horizontal trim position presents much less surface area to the current than swimming upright. Think about an airplane wing gliding through the air. The more streamlined you are, the less energy you'll use throughout the dive.

This is one of those skills that pays dividends on every dive, not just drift dives.

Let the Reef Work for You

Current rarely flows at exactly the same speed everywhere.

As water moves around coral bommies, lava formations, pinnacles, and walls, it naturally creates calmer pockets known as eddies. Sometimes moving just a few feet behind a rock or large coral formation can dramatically reduce the strength of the current.

Learning to recognize these areas is one of the skills that comes with experience.

Your dive guide will often use these protected areas to pause the group, point out marine life, or regroup before continuing the dive. Once you start noticing how the reef changes the movement of the water, you'll find yourself becoming much more comfortable in current.

One thing that's important to remember is that using the reef for shelter never means touching it.

Excellent buoyancy allows you to hover comfortably near the reef while protecting the incredible marine life that makes these dive sites so special.

Entries and Descents

One of the biggest differences between a drift dive and a typical reef dive is how quickly everything happens once you enter the water.

Depending on the conditions, your group may perform what's called a negative entry. Rather than floating on the surface getting organized, everyone descends together immediately after entering the water. This keeps the group together before the current has a chance to separate anyone.

That means preparation starts on the boat.

Have your mask on, regulator in your mouth, computer activated, and buddy check complete before you giant stride into the water. Once you enter, your focus should be on making a controlled descent with your group.

Thinking back to my first drift dive in Kauai, I realize just how important that briefing was. Our guide explained every step before we ever left the boat, so when it came time to enter the water, everyone knew exactly what to do.

A great briefing builds confidence long before you descend.

Stay Close to Your Buddy

Current has a funny way of making small distances become large ones very quickly.

That's why buddy awareness becomes even more important during drift dives.

Instead of checking on your buddy every few minutes, make it a habit to glance over every few seconds. Stay close enough that you can communicate easily, and if someone begins drifting farther away, gently adjust your position before the gap grows.

Before every drift dive, take a minute to review the plan together. Discuss hand signals, talk through what you'll do if you become separated, and make sure you're both comfortable with the procedures your guide reviewed during the briefing.

Those conversations only take a few minutes, but they make everyone much more relaxed once you're underwater.

Reef Hooks

If you've watched videos from places like Palau or Komodo, you've probably seen divers hanging effortlessly in the current while dozens of sharks cruise by.

They're usually using reef hooks.

A reef hook is a specialized tool that allows divers to hold their position in areas of strong current without constantly finning. When used correctly, it lets divers relax, conserve energy, and enjoy incredible wildlife encounters while minimizing disturbance to the surrounding environment.

That said, reef hooks are not needed for most drift dives.

In fact, many drift dives are meant to be exactly that, a drift. The current carries you along the reef, and there's no reason to stop or hook in. I've completed countless drift dives around the world without ever using a reef hook.

When reef hooks are appropriate, they should only be used under the direction of your dive guide. Your guide knows the site, understands where hooks can be used safely, and will determine whether conditions actually warrant their use. They're not something to clip into the reef just because the current feels strong.

Using a reef hook also comes with responsibility. They should only be secured to dead rock or other approved substrate, never living coral or fragile marine life. Before deploying one, make sure you have excellent buoyancy and complete control of your position in the water. A poorly placed reef hook can damage the reef or create a hazard for both you and the divers around you.

The first time I used a reef hook was in Palau, where the current was significantly stronger than anything I had experienced before. Our guide carefully explained when to deploy it, where to place it, and how to remove it safely. Once I was securely in position, I could simply enjoy the show as gray reef sharks, jacks, and barracuda cruised effortlessly through the current.

Like any piece of dive equipment, a reef hook is most effective when it's used thoughtfully, responsibly, and only when conditions truly call for it.

Drift Diving Is a Team Effort

One of the reasons a well-run drift dive can feel so effortless is because everyone has a role to play, both underwater and on the surface.

Your dive guide knows the site, the expected current, and the dive plan. Underwater, the group stays together, communicates, and follows the agreed route and procedures. Meanwhile, the boat captain and crew are working above you, keeping track of the dive and watching for signs of the group below.

Depending on the site and operator, the crew may track the divers by watching their bubbles as they move with the current. As the dive comes to an end, the guide may deploy a delayed surface marker buoy (DSMB), giving the captain and crew a clear visual reference for the group's position and helping them prepare for pickup.

That surface support is a huge part of what makes boat-based drift diving work. The boat isn't necessarily waiting at the exact place where you entered the water. Instead, the crew can follow the dive's progress and position the boat for recovery based on the procedures established during the briefing.

Divers have a responsibility, too. Stay with your buddy and group, follow the dive plan, pay attention to your guide, and know the procedures for separation and surfacing. Before you ever enter the water, you should understand how your particular dive operation plans to track and recover divers.

When everyone does their part, drift diving can be remarkably smooth.

Safety Always Comes First

One of the reasons I enjoy drift diving so much is because it's a perfect example of how good preparation leads to relaxed diving.

Long before anyone enters the water, your dive guide and boat captain have already been evaluating the conditions. They've looked at the tides, the wind, the current, the entry point, and the pickup location. The dive briefing brings all of those pieces together, giving everyone a clear understanding of the plan before the dive even begins.

One thing I've learned over the years is that the dive briefing matters just as much as the dive itself.

Even if you've completed dozens of drift dives, every site is different. Listen carefully to your guide's instructions, understand the route, know how the boat pickup will work, and don't be afraid to ask questions. The more you understand before entering the water, the more you'll be able to relax once you descend.

If something doesn't make sense, ask. There are no silly questions during a dive briefing, and a good dive guide would much rather answer a question on the boat than solve a problem underwater.

Why Every Drift Diver Should Carry a DSMB

If there's one piece of equipment I encourage every diver to own, it's a delayed surface marker buoy, or DSMB.

A DSMB is one of the simplest and most valuable pieces of safety equipment you'll ever carry. Once deployed, it alerts the boat crew to your location and makes you significantly easier to spot when you surface, especially if the current has carried you farther than expected.

Knowing how to deploy a DSMB confidently is just as important as owning one. The first time you practice shouldn't be during a challenging drift dive. Like every other diving skill, deploying a DSMB becomes easier with repetition.

Common Mistakes I See Divers Make

After teaching hundreds of divers, I've noticed a few common mistakes that tend to show up during drift dives.

The biggest one is simply trying too hard.

Many divers immediately start kicking harder the moment they feel current. Usually, that just leads to faster breathing, increased air consumption, and unnecessary fatigue. More often than not, the better solution is to slow down, improve your trim, and let the current do the work.

Another mistake is becoming so focused on the reef that you lose track of your buddy or the rest of the group. Drift dives often cover a lot of distance, and even small gaps can grow quickly if nobody is paying attention.

I also encourage divers to avoid task loading. If you're carrying a camera, remember that your first priorities are always buoyancy, your buddy, and your awareness. The photograph can wait. Safe diving always comes first.

Finally, remember that the fundamentals never change. Continue monitoring your depth, check your air regularly, perform a slow ascent, complete your safety stop whenever conditions allow, and follow the plan your guide discussed during the briefing.

Frequently Asked Questions

Are drift dives physically demanding?

Many people are surprised to learn they're often less physically demanding than a traditional reef dive. Good buoyancy, a streamlined position, and working with the current instead of against it can actually reduce the amount of energy you use underwater.

Should I always carry a DSMB?

Absolutely. Whether you're drift diving, diving from a boat, or surfacing away from your entry point, a DSMB is one of the most valuable pieces of safety equipment you can own.

Do I need a reef hook?

Usually not. Most drift dives don't require one. When reef hooks are appropriate, your dive guide will explain if they're needed, where they can be used safely, and how to deploy them responsibly without damaging the reef.
